What Recall Brings to the Table
Recall is essentially an AI-powered digital assistant embedded within Windows 11 that continuously captures snapshots of your screen. The goal is simple: help users quickly locate documents, emails, or even browser tabs without having to sift through endless files or history logs. Imagine being able to type a natural language query such as “find the email with the report from yesterday” and instantly accessing the relevant content. This functionality is particularly targeted towards Copilot Plus systems where Recall is integrated as a natural extension of the AI-based user assistance.Key aspects include:
- AI-driven retrieval of on-screen activity
- Automated screenshot capture driven by background processing
- Capability to “go back in time” on your PC to access past information
Addressing Privacy and Security Concerns
Despite its remarkable potential, Recall’s underlying technology has raised substantial privacy and security concerns. The concept of a tool that continuously monitors and records your on-screen activity naturally triggers questions about data vulnerability. Critics have warned that such continuous snapshotting might inadvertently capture sensitive information—from passwords and credit card details to personal correspondence—and that this stored data could become a target for malicious actors.Microsoft’s response to these concerns underscores a commitment to user privacy. The company has implemented multiple layers of security:
- Local Storage Only: All snapshots are retained exclusively on the user’s device. There is no transmission of this data to Microsoft servers or the cloud, thereby limiting exposure in case of network breaches.
- Opt-In Feature: Rather than default activation, Recall is now an entirely opt-in feature. This change ensures that users consciously decide whether or not they want the tool active, effectively placing control directly in the hands of those who use it.
- Enhanced Data Protection: Integration with Windows Hello adds an extra layer of user authentication, meaning only authorized users can access captured data. Additionally, encryption (via BitLocker and Virtualization-based Security, or VBS) protects stored snapshots, keeping sensitive information secure even if someone gains physical access to your machine.
- Granular Privacy Options: Users can fine-tune which applications or websites are exempt from capture. For example, private banking sites or confidential work-related applications can be blacklisted from snapshotting, ensuring personal discretion is maintained.
Evolution: From Controversial Debut to Refined Innovation
The path to implementing Recall has been a protracted process marked by significant scrutiny and iterative improvements. Originally announced in May 2024, the feature was supposed to debut in conjunction with Copilot Plus hardware. However, intense backlash from privacy advocates and cybersecurity experts forced Microsoft to reconsider its approach. The original plan of automatically capturing on-screen content had to be reworked to prevent potential data misuse.Some key milestones include:
- Initial Outcry and Delay: The original schedule for Recall faced heavy criticism, and what was slated for a June 2024 launch was ultimately postponed. Not only did this delay demonstrate Microsoft’s willingness to listen to user feedback, but it also allowed more time for engineers to bolster security features.
- Testing Through the Windows Insider Program: Currently, Recall is undergoing rigorous testing among selected Windows Insider participants. Early trials on Copilot Plus systems with Qualcomm processors have now expanded to include devices powered by Intel and AMD processors, indicating that Microsoft is preparing for a broader rollout.
- Enhanced Transparency: Most recently, in blog posts and public updates, Microsoft has clarified that all captured data remains on-device and that users have full control over how the tool operates—including the ability to pause or delete snapshots at will. This transparency is essential to rebuilding user trust after earlier setbacks.
The Technical Backbone: How Recall Works
At its core, Recall integrates closely with the broader Copilot ecosystem, combining advances in artificial intelligence with new hardware requirements. Here’s a closer look at its technical features:- On-Device Processing: Instead of relying on cloud-based computing, Recall processes and stores all data locally. This decision significantly mitigates risks of unauthorized data breaches through cloud hacking.
- Artificial Intelligence Integration: By harnessing AI, Recall can analyze snapshots semantically. Users can simply input a question or a command, and the tool intelligently sifts through saved snapshots to locate the desired content.
- Enhanced Hardware Compatibility: Initially available exclusively on devices with Qualcomm processors, Microsoft's gradual move to include Intel and AMD systems underscores a commitment to universal compatibility. This means a wider range of Windows 11 users will soon be able to experience Recall.
- User-Friendly Interface: The feature includes a dedicated icon in the system tray, providing users with easy access to options for pausing, deleting, or customizing what is captured. This direct user control is intended to foster a seamless user experience that aligns with modern usability standards.

How to Get Started with Recall
If you’re eager to be part of this tech evolution, participating in the Windows Insider Program is your best bet. Currently, Recall is available to participants who own Copilot Plus PCs with the specified hardware configurations. Once enabled, you can navigate to Settings > Privacy & security > Recall & snapshots to tweak various settings:- Toggle Snapshot Capture: Manually enable or disable the feature based on your immediate needs.
- Set Exclusion Lists: Choose specific applications or websites that should never be captured.
- Custom Retention Settings: Decide how long captured snapshots should be retained, ensuring that old data is periodically purged.
